Do veneers ruin your teeth?
Porcelain veneer does not damage your natural teeth by any means. In fact, it protects your natural teeth from further decaying as well as other damages. Fragile teeth can be dangerous, as they can be broken down anytime. With veneer, porcelain lamination is added around the teeth to give strength.
Usually, veneers are an irreversible procedure since as soon as the tooth is cut down, it can't be undone. The listing of the pros can substantially surpass the disadvantages, but when taking into consideration veneers, simply know that this is a long-lasting kinda point. Although it takes place infrequently, the veneers can de-bond or damage, however if this were to happen, your dental expert would be able to re-cement or change the veneer, depending on the scenario. How much does a top set of veneers cost?
According to the Consumer Guide to Dentistry, traditional veneers can cost an average of $925 to $2,500 per tooth and can last 10 to 15 years. No-prep veneers cost around $800 to $2000 per tooth and last between 5 to 7 years. In the long-term, traditional veneers are often the most cost-effective option.
